it looked like we were on track to have a real debate about which team need to be No. 1 in this week’s AP poll. Auburn got blitzed in the house by Florida, Duke got dropped on the road at Clemson, then Alabama held off Arkansas for the roadway win.But in both the AP poll and these Power Rankings, Auburn keeps its location at the top.The Tigers’ total body of work transcends to that of every other group in the nation.
They’re No. 1 in the web, KPI, ESPN’s strength of record, Wins Above Bubble, KenPom– you name it. They also have 13 Quadrant 1 wins when no other group has more than 8, tallying the most combined Quadrant 1 and 2 wins in the country.Alabama is No. 2 in each of the three résumé-based metrics, however the Tide aren’t better than No. 5 in BPI, KenPom,
Torvik or the NET.Fortunately, the Tigers and Tide will settle the No. 1 argument on the court Saturday( 4 p.m. ET, ESPN) in what must be the game of the year.

Previous ranking: 4 Senior guard Chaz Lanier’s inconsistency of the past 6 weeks continued into Tuesday’s loss to Kentucky– he completed with 10 points on 3-for-13 shooting, missing all 7 of his 3-point attempts.
In Tennessee’s 20 wins this season, Lanier’s balanced 18.6 points, shooting 43.3% from 3-point range. In the Vols’ five losses, he has actually balanced simply 12.4 points and shot 26.3% from 3( and only 37% inside the arc, for great measure ). In the whole of SEC play, he has actually balanced 14.9 points, shooting 33.7% from 3 so far– numbers that drop to 13.6 points and 31.5% if you take out his solid SEC-opening game against Arkansas.Next seven days: vs. Vanderbilt (Feb. 15 )

Previous ranking: 15 It’s not as basic as saying as Caleb Love goes, Arizona goes. However the splits point to a clear trend, one that is more obvious after the Wildcats lost to Kansas State on Tuesday with a substandard efficiency from their star guard: 6 points on 3-for-15 shooting, consisting of 0-for-7 from 3. In Arizona’s 17 wins this season, Love has actually averaged 17.8 points, 3.6 helps and 1.7 turnovers, while shooting 41% overall and almost 37% from 3. In its seven
losses, he’s at 11.8 points, 2.3 helps and 2.3 turnovers, shooting 31% total and 18.8% from 3. Next 7 days: vs. Houston( Feb. 15), at Baylor( Feb. 17)

Previous ranking: 11 The Jayhawks continue to struggle for any type of consistency, rotating wins and losses for most of the past month. And it’s their offensive home/road divides that are most worrying. In home games, they’re No. 17 general at BartTorvik.com in adjusted efficiency margin, No. 15 nationally in offensive efficiency. In road games, they’re No. 27 general however No. 187 on the offending end. They’re last in Division I in complimentary toss rate on the roadway while
shooting simply 30.5 %from 3-point range.Next 7 days: at Utah( Feb. 15), at BYU( Feb. 18)< img
